WE EXIST TO IMPROVE THE PERFORMANCE OF ATHLETES AND TEAMS

Our mission is to improve the performance of athletes and teams, which we do by engineering the premier technology platform for sport. We've been at the forefront of sports technology and science since 2006 - we don't just work in the sporting industry, we are actively changing its future. Our solutions are designed to help athletes and coaches "play smart" in a world where 1% can literally mean the difference between winning and losing.

We work with over 4,600 teams around the world, empowering coaches, managers and trainers in premier teams in the NFL, NBA, NHL, MLS, EPL, AFL, NRL, NCAA and more. We provide the information they need to optimize athletes' health, game-day readiness, and performance, as well as in-game tactics. Our solutions include wearable technology, video analytics, and athlete monitoring solutions, and we are passionate about helping sports organizations at all levels to better scout, recruit, teach, and win.

About the Role

As Catapult Sports' Events Coordinator, you'll be at the heart of our brand's presence across North America - planning, organizing, and executing over 30 conferences, workshops, and industry events each year.

This pivotal role will ensure Catapult's brand presence is effectively deployed at major events, fostering relationships with key customers, prospects, and industry stakeholders. You will work cross-functionally with teams from Sales, Marketing, Product, and Support to strategically plan, execute, and manage key events that elevate Catapult's brand, engage our community, and drive business growth.

You'll ensure every detail runs smoothly, from logistics to on-site engagement, while also providing crucial support for activations in Latin America, APAC, and EMEA. This role calls for someone who thrives on bringing people together, loves the energy of live events, and can balance hands-on coordination with strategic thinking.

If you're ready to make an impact in the fast-paced world of elite sports technology, this is your opportunity to shape unforgettable experiences for coaches, athletes, and industry leaders worldwide.

What You'll Do

Strategic Event Planning & Execution

Work closely with Catapult's Global Product Marketing Director on the strategic planning and execution for Catapult's key regional events throughout the year, ensuring seamless coordination and alignment with overall company goals.

On-site lead

Act as the main point of contact for all on-site staff during each event wether on-site or remote.

Cross-functional Coordination

Collaborate with Sales, Marketing, Product, and Support teams to ensure the successful execution of events. Ensure all stakeholders are informed and aligned throughout the planning process.

Event Logistics & Operations

Manage logistics for events, including travel arrangements, venue coordination, event materials, and on-site support. Oversee setup and teardown, ensuring events run smoothly from start to finish.

Brand Presence & Engagement

Develop and execute strategies to increase brand visibility and engagement at each event. Represent Catapult's brand to customers, prospects, and industry leaders, cultivating meaningful relationships and driving business opportunities.

Customer & Prospect Relations

Foster and strengthen relationships with key customers, prospects, and industry partners, serving as the face of Catapult at all events.

Budget & Resource Management

Work within the predetermined event budget guidelines to ensure the efficient use of resources. Process purchase orders using our Finance team processes and provide detailed reports on event costs and outcomes.

Post-Event Reporting & Analysis

Track and report on event success based on ROI, gather feedback from stakeholders, and identify areas of improvement for future events.

What you'll need

  • Experience : 3-5 years of experience in event coordination, with a strong focus on planning, logistics, and on-site execution. Experience in sports-related events or working within sports organizations is a plus.
  • Communication Skills :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to collaborate across teams and manage multiple stakeholders both internally and externally.
  • Organizational Skills : Excellent organizational and time management skills. Ability to manage multiple events simultaneously in a fast-paced environment.
  • Location & Travel Requirements : Comfortable with frequent travel and flexible hours during event activations. Flexible to work evenings and weekends when required to support events.
  • Ability to lift and move equipment as needed for event setup and teardown.
  • Tech-Savvy : Proficient in event management software, Microsoft Office Suite, and other relevant platforms.
